Since the conception of the Internet of things (IoT), a large number of promising applications and technologies have been developed, which will change different aspects in our daily life. This paper explores the key characteristics of the forthcoming IEEE 802.11ah specification. This future IEEE 802.11 standard aims to amend the IEEE 802.11 legacy specification to support IoT requirements. We present a thorough evaluation of the foregoing amendment in comparison to the most notable IEEE 802.11 standards. In addition, we expose the capabilities of future IEEE 802.11ah in supporting different IoT applications. Also, we provide a brief overview of the technology contenders that are competing to cover the IoT communications framework. Numerical results are presented showing how the future IEEE 802.11ah specification offers the features required by IoT communications, thus putting forward IEEE 802.11ah as a technology to cater the needs of the Internet of Things paradigm. |

Developing an efficient parallel application is not an easy task, and achieving a good performance requires a thorough understanding of the program's behavior. Careful performance analysis and optimization are crucial. To help developers or users of these applications to analyze the program's behavior, it is necessary to provide them with an abstraction of the application performance. In this paper, we propose a dynamic performance abstraction technique, which enables the automated discovery of causal execution paths, composed of communication and computational activities, in MPI parallel programs. This approach enables autonomous and low-overhead execution monitoring that generates performance knowledge about application behavior for the purpose of online performance diagnosis. Our performance abstraction technique reflects an application behavior and is made up of elements correlated with high-level program structures, such as loops and communication operations. Moreover, it characterizes all elements with statistical execution profiles. We have evaluated our approach on a variety of scientific parallel applications. In all scenarios, our online performance abstraction technique proved effective for low-overhead capturing of the program's behavior and facilitated performance understanding. |
